What is Zenith Energy Shiller PE Ratio?

As of today (2024-05-27), Zenith Energy's current share price is £0.0185. Zenith Energy's E10 for the fiscal year that ended in Mar23 was £2.65. Zenith Energy's Shiller PE Ratio for today is 0.01.

E10 is a concept invented by Prof. Robert Shiller, who uses E10 for his Shiller PE Ratio calculation. E10 is the average of the inflation adjusted earnings of a company over the past 10 years.

Zenith Energy's adjusted earnings per share data of for the fiscal year that ended in Mar23 was £-0.060. Add all the adjusted EPS for the past 10 years together and divide 10 will get our E10, which is £2.65 for the trailing ten years ended in Mar23.

Zenith Energy Shiller PE Ratio Calculation

For Shiller PE Ratio, the earnings of the past 10 years are inflation-adjusted and averaged. The result is used for P/E calculation. Since it looks at the average over the last 10 years, the Shiller PE Ratio is also called PE10.

The Shiller PE Ratio was first used by professor Robert Shiller to measure the valuation of the overall market. The same calculation is applied here to individual companies.

Zenith Energy's Shiller PE Ratio for today is calculated as

Shiller PE Ratio=Share Price/ E10
=0.0185/2.65
=0.01

Zenith Energy  (LSE:ZEN) Shiller PE Ratio Explanation

Compared with the regular PE Ratio, which works poorly for cyclical businesses, the Shiller PE Ratio smoothed out the fluctuations of profit margins during business cycles. Therefore it is more accurate in reflecting the valuation of the company.

If a company has consistent business performance, the Shiller PE Ratio should give similar results to regular PE Ratio.

Compared with the PS Ratio, the Shiller PE Ratio makes the comparison between different industries more meaningful.


Be Aware

Shiller PE Ratio assumes that over the long term, businesses and profitability revert to their means. If a company's business model does not work in the future compared with the past, Shiller PE Ratio and PS Ratio will give false valuations.

Zenith Energy Ltd is an international independent oil and gas company with production, exploration and development assets in the Republic of the Congo, Italy and Tunisia. The company's strategic focus is the development of proven revenue generating oil production assets, as well as low-risk exploration activities in assets with existing production.
